Many of these beacons move around a bit in freq, so the relative frequencies of this trio can be different at different times.

Here is a spectrum shot of Rocky, Rainy, and the Unknown ditter.  At the time of this image Rocky was centered on 6626.7, Rainy on 6626.4, and the Unknown at 6626.2.



I think this unknown has been there a while, just not reported.  I would have to look at old SDR recordings to try and come up with a time frame, unfortunately Rocky / Rainy is one I tune to often, but almost never record.
